Caption

An Act Prohibiting College Entrance Examination Preparation Companies From Disclosing Or Selling Student Information.

Summary

Senate Bill 00248 focuses on the protection of student information in the context of college entrance examination preparation. The bill seeks to amend Title 10 of the general statutes to explicitly prohibit college entrance examination preparation companies from disclosing or selling any personal information of students unless they have received consent from a parent or legal guardian. This legislation aims to safeguard the privacy of students and reduce the risk of identity theft associated with the handling of sensitive personal data by these preparation companies.
